The Last Mile from AI to Human
AI-to-UI Intermediate Representation (IR) Protocol & Conversion Engine
UIX is a protocol layer and conversion engine, not a Chat UI framework.
If you need a full-featured React chat interface, use assistant-ui — it's excellent and battle-tested. UIX solves a different problem: normalizing AI output from any source into a single, stable format.

Think of UIX as Babel for AI output — Babel normalizes JavaScript across engines; UIX normalizes AI output across providers.
AI backends all speak different formats:
| Source | Message Format | Tool Call Format | Streaming Protocol |
|---|---|---|---|
| Vercel AI SDK | UIMessage.parts[] |
ToolInvocationPart |
Data Stream |
| AgentX | Conversation.blocks[] |
ToolBlock |
WebSocket events |
| AG-UI (CopilotKit) | AG-UI events | ToolCallStart/End |
SSE events |
| A2UI (Google) | Declarative UI payload | Component-based | gRPC stream |
If you build a chat UI, you're locked into one format. Switch backends? Rewrite your UI layer.
UIX IR eliminates this coupling. Your UI only knows LucidConversation and LucidBlock — adapters handle the rest.

In DDD terms, each AI backend is a separate Bounded Context. UIX adapters are the Anti-Corruption Layer (ACL) — the downstream consumer (UI) protects itself from upstream format changes.
- Upstream (AgentX, Vercel, etc.) owns its own types — no pressure to change
- Downstream (UI) only depends on UIX IR — immune to backend switches
- Adapters are pure functions:
fromX(input) → LucidConversation[]
interface LucidConversation {
id: string
role: 'user' | 'assistant' | 'system'
status: 'streaming' | 'completed' | 'error'
blocks: LucidBlock[]
timestamp: number
}
interface LucidBlock<T extends BlockType> {
id: string
type: T // 'text' | 'tool' | 'thinking' | 'image' | 'file' | 'error' | 'source'
status: 'streaming' | 'completed' | 'error'
content: ContentByType<T> // conditional type, inferred from T
}| Type | Description | Content |
|---|---|---|
text |
Text content (supports streaming) | { text: string } |
tool |
Tool/function call | { name, input, output, status } — 9-state lifecycle |
thinking |
AI reasoning process | { reasoning: string } |
image |
Image content | { url, alt, width, height } |
file |
File attachment | { name, type, url, size } |
error |
Error message | { code, message, details } |
source |
Source citation | { sourceId, title, url, excerpt } |
pending → streaming → ready → running → success
↓
approval-required → approved → success
→ denied
↓
error

| UIX | assistant-ui | |
|---|---|---|
| Solves | "How to normalize AI output" | "How to render AI chat in React" |
| Core artifact | JSON Schema + TypeScript types | React components + Runtime |
| State management | Stateless (pure conversion) | Full runtime (Thread, messages, branching) |
| Relationship | Data source for assistant-ui | Rendering layer for UIX IR |
They are complementary. Use UIX to normalize your AI backend, then feed the result into assistant-ui's ExternalStoreRuntime.
These are transport protocols (how AI talks to frontend). UIX IR is an internal representation (how your app stores and renders AI output). UIX adapters bridge the gap:
AG-UI events → adapter-agui → UIX IR → your UI
A2UI payload → adapter-a2ui → UIX IR → your UI

import { fromVercelMessages } from '@uix-ai/adapter-vercel'
import type { LucidConversation } from '@uix-ai/core'
// Your Vercel AI SDK messages
const vercelMessages = useChat().messages
// Convert to UIX IR — one line
const conversations: LucidConversation[] = fromVercelMessages(vercelMessages)
// Now render with any UI framework
conversations.forEach(conv => {
conv.blocks.forEach(block => {
if (block.type === 'text') console.log(block.content.text)
if (block.type === 'tool') console.log(block.content.name, block.content.output)
})
